About Barajuli T E 3 51 Village
Barajuli T E 3 51 is a small village in Biswanath tehsil, in the district of Sonitpur, Assam.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 473, made up of 231 males and 242 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 1,048 females per 1000 males. The village covers 96.71 hectares hectares.
